This is the quilt that my G-grandma, grandma and mom made for mother's hope chest. It is entirley hand made, no machine work any place. This quilt has been in use almost constantly, washed by machine and hung out to dry. All the pieces are in good condition, but getting thin. The backing is yellowed with age, witih one very small tear. All the pieces are 1 inch big. I guess this is the way they passed the long nights at the farm.

entirely hand stitched by my G-grandma, grandma and mother. The quilt is at least 90 years old.
